.elementor-2 .elementor-element.elementor-element-443258e{margin-top:0px;margin-bottom:0px;padding:0px 0px 0px 0px;}.elementor-2 .elementor-element.elementor-element-4b43e98 > .elementor-element-populated{margin:0px 0px 0px 0px;--e-column-margin-right:0px;--e-column-margin-left:0px;padding:0px 0px 0px 0px;}.elementor-2 .elementor-element.elementor-element-e37f75c{width:100%;max-width:100%;}.elementor-2 .elementor-element.elementor-element-e37f75c .elementor-wrapper{--video-aspect-ratio:1.77777;}.elementor-2 .elementor-element.elementor-element-336898e{--spacer-size:60px;}.elementor-2 .elementor-element.elementor-element-6427f96{margin-top:0px;margin-bottom:0px;}.elementor-widget-heading .elementor-heading-title{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-weight:var( --e-global-typography-primary-font-weight );color:var( --e-global-color-primary );}.elementor-2 .elementor-element.elementor-element-01f9564 .elementor-heading-title{font-family:"n27", Sans-serif;font-size:60px;font-weight:700;line-height:60px;letter-spacing:-1px;}.elementor-widget-text-editor{font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);color:var( --e-global-color-text );}.elementor-widget-text-editor.elementor-drop-cap-view-stacked .elementor-drop-cap{background-color:var( --e-global-color-primary );}.elementor-widget-text-editor.elementor-drop-cap-view-framed .elementor-drop-cap, .elementor-widget-text-editor.elementor-drop-cap-view-default .elementor-drop-cap{color:var( --e-global-color-primary );border-color:var( --e-global-color-primary );}.elementor-2 .elementor-element.elementor-element-dba9a28{font-family:"Mark Pro", Sans-serif;font-size:22px;font-weight:400;line-height:30px;color:#000000;}.elementor-2 .elementor-element.elementor-element-35666e8{--spacer-size:60px;}.elementor-2 .elementor-element.elementor-element-68c0f7f > .elementor-element-populated{margin:0px 1px 0px 0px;--e-column-margin-right:1px;--e-column-margin-left:0px;padding:0px 0px 0px 0px;}.elementor-2 .elementor-element.elementor-element-d5ac61d{margin-top:0px;margin-bottom:0px;padding:0px 10px 0px 0px;}.elementor-2 .elementor-element.elementor-element-49a91bf:not(.elementor-motion-effects-element-type-background) > .elementor-widget-wrap, .elementor-2 .elementor-element.elementor-element-49a91bf > .elementor-widget-wrap >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#48AAD1;}.elementor-2 .elementor-element.elementor-element-49a91bf > .elementor-element-populated{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;padding:20px 20px 20px 20px;}.elementor-2 .elementor-element.elementor-element-49a91bf > .elementor-element-populated >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-2 .elementor-element.elementor-element-57d036a .elementor-heading-title{font-family:"n27", Sans-serif;font-size:60px;font-weight:700;line-height:60px;letter-spacing:-1px;color:#FFFFFF;}.elementor-2 .elementor-element.elementor-element-682f755{font-family:"Mark Pro", Sans-serif;font-size:18px;font-weight:400;line-height:24px;color:#FFFFFF;}.elementor-2 .elementor-element.elementor-element-1b7eb1c > .elementor-element-populated{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;margin:0px 0px 0px 0px;--e-column-margin-right:0px;--e-column-margin-left:0px;padding:0px 0px 0px 0px;}.elementor-2 .elementor-element.elementor-element-1b7eb1c > .elementor-element-populated >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-widget-image .widget-image-caption{color:var( --e-global-color-text );font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);}.elementor-2 .elementor-element.elementor-element-9cb9750 > .elementor-element-populated{margin:0px 0px 0px 0px;--e-column-margin-right:0px;--e-column-margin-left:0px;padding:0px 0px 0px 0px;}.elementor-2 .elementor-element.elementor-element-0201909{padding:0px 0px 0px 10px;}.elementor-2 .elementor-element.elementor-element-00423a9:not(.elementor-motion-effects-element-type-background) > .elementor-widget-wrap, .elementor-2 .elementor-element.elementor-element-00423a9 > .elementor-widget-wrap >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#7A4098;}.elementor-2 .elementor-element.elementor-element-00423a9 > .elementor-element-populated{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;padding:20px 20px 20px 20px;}.elementor-2 .elementor-element.elementor-element-00423a9 > .elementor-element-populated >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-2 .elementor-element.elementor-element-4653808 .elementor-heading-title{font-family:"n27", Sans-serif;font-size:60px;font-weight:700;line-height:60px;letter-spacing:-1px;color:#FFFFFF;}.elementor-2 .elementor-element.elementor-element-6ee97e5{font-family:"Mark Pro", Sans-serif;font-size:18px;font-weight:400;line-height:24px;color:#FFFFFF;}.elementor-2 .elementor-element.elementor-element-1eca6e6 > .elementor-element-populated{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;margin:0px 0px 0px 0px;--e-column-margin-right:0px;--e-column-margin-left:0px;padding:0px 0px 0px 0px;}.elementor-2 .elementor-element.elementor-element-1eca6e6 > .elementor-element-populated >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-2 .elementor-element.elementor-element-46f8ca1:not(.elementor-motion-effects-element-type-background), .elementor-2 .elementor-element.elementor-element-46f8ca1 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#F0F0F0;}.elementor-2 .elementor-element.elementor-element-46f8ca1{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;margin-top:70px;margin-bottom:0px;padding:60px 0px 0px 0px;}.elementor-2 .elementor-element.elementor-element-46f8ca1 >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-2 .elementor-element.elementor-element-150cb55 .elementor-heading-title{font-family:"n27", Sans-serif;font-size:60px;font-weight:700;line-height:60px;letter-spacing:-1px;}.elementor-2 .elementor-element.elementor-element-8da14ab{text-align:left;}.elementor-2 .elementor-element.elementor-element-f10562c > .elementor-widget-container{margin:0px 0px -10px 0px;padding:0px 0px 0px 0px;}.elementor-2 .elementor-element.elementor-element-f10562c .elementor-heading-title{font-family:"Mark Pro", Sans-serif;font-size:32px;font-weight:700;line-height:32px;color:#000000;}.elementor-2 .elementor-element.elementor-element-76f15bc > .elementor-widget-container{marg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;}.elementor-2 .elementor-element.elementor-element-76f15bc{font-family:"Mark Pro", Sans-serif;font-size:22px;font-weight:400;line-height:28px;color:#000000;}.elementor-2 .elementor-element.elementor-element-410331c{text-align:left;}.elementor-2 .elementor-element.elementor-element-b408bbd > .elementor-widget-container{margin:0px 0px -10px 0px;padding:0px 0px 0px 0px;}.elementor-2 .elementor-element.elementor-element-b408bbd .elementor-heading-title{font-family:"Mark Pro", Sans-serif;font-size:32px;font-weight:700;line-height:32px;color:#000000;}.elementor-2 .elementor-element.elementor-element-fe916c3 > .elementor-widget-container{marg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;}.elementor-2 .elementor-element.elementor-element-fe916c3{font-family:"Mark Pro", Sans-serif;font-size:22px;font-weight:400;line-height:28px;color:#000000;}.elementor-2 .elementor-element.elementor-element-3a0bdb4:not(.elementor-motion-effects-element-type-background), .elementor-2 .elementor-element.elementor-element-3a0bdb4 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#F0F0F0;}.elementor-2 .elementor-element.elementor-element-3a0bdb4{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;padding:0px 0px 0px 0px;}.elementor-2 .elementor-element.elementor-element-3a0bdb4 >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-2 .elementor-element.elementor-element-7823500{text-align:left;}.elementor-2 .elementor-element.elementor-element-be8a34d > .elementor-widget-container{margin:0px 0px -10px 0px;padding:0px 0px 0px 0px;}.elementor-2 .elementor-element.elementor-element-be8a34d .elementor-heading-title{font-family:"Mark Pro", Sans-serif;font-size:32px;font-weight:700;line-height:32px;color:#000000;}.elementor-2 .elementor-element.elementor-element-6b545e4 > .elementor-widget-container{marg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;}.elementor-2 .elementor-element.elementor-element-6b545e4{font-family:"Mark Pro", Sans-serif;font-size:22px;font-weight:400;line-height:28px;color:#000000;}.elementor-2 .elementor-element.elementor-element-ea5f10b{text-align:left;}.elementor-2 .elementor-element.elementor-element-94245a9 > .elementor-widget-container{margin:0px 0px -10px 0px;padding:0px 0px 0px 0px;}.elementor-2 .elementor-element.elementor-element-94245a9 .elementor-heading-title{font-family:"Mark Pro", Sans-serif;font-size:32px;font-weight:700;line-height:32px;color:#000000;}.elementor-2 .elementor-element.elementor-element-c41a099 > .elementor-widget-container{marg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;}.elementor-2 .elementor-element.elementor-element-c41a099{font-family:"Mark Pro", Sans-serif;font-size:22px;font-weight:400;line-height:28px;color:#000000;}.elementor-2 .elementor-element.elementor-element-06794de:not(.elementor-motion-effects-element-type-background), .elementor-2 .elementor-element.elementor-element-06794de >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#F0F0F0;}.elementor-2 .elementor-element.elementor-element-06794de{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;padding:0px 0px 0px 0px;}.elementor-2 .elementor-element.elementor-element-06794de >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-2 .elementor-element.elementor-element-3d1f486{text-align:left;}.elementor-2 .elementor-element.elementor-element-906c6e4 > .elementor-widget-container{margin:0px 0px -10px 0px;padding:0px 0px 0px 0px;}.elementor-2 .elementor-element.elementor-element-906c6e4 .elementor-heading-title{font-family:"Mark Pro", Sans-serif;font-size:32px;font-weight:700;line-height:32px;color:#000000;}.elementor-2 .elementor-element.elementor-element-57cb19f > .elementor-widget-container{marg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;}.elementor-2 .elementor-element.elementor-element-57cb19f{font-family:"Mark Pro", Sans-serif;font-size:22px;font-weight:400;line-height:28px;color:#000000;}.elementor-2 .elementor-element.elementor-element-d0e7724{text-align:left;}.elementor-2 .elementor-element.elementor-element-31531e8 > .elementor-widget-container{margin:0px 0px -10px 0px;padding:0px 0px 0px 0px;}.elementor-2 .elementor-element.elementor-element-31531e8 .elementor-heading-title{font-family:"Mark Pro", Sans-serif;font-size:32px;font-weight:700;line-height:32px;color:#000000;}.elementor-2 .elementor-element.elementor-element-16d83de > .elementor-widget-container{marg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;}.elementor-2 .elementor-element.elementor-element-16d83de{font-family:"Mark Pro", Sans-serif;font-size:22px;font-weight:400;line-height:28px;color:#000000;}.elementor-2 .elementor-element.elementor-element-dd81e01:not(.elementor-motion-effects-element-type-background), .elementor-2 .elementor-element.elementor-element-dd81e01 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#F0F0F0;}.elementor-2 .elementor-element.elementor-element-dd81e01{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;padding:0px 0px 100px 0px;}.elementor-2 .elementor-element.elementor-element-dd81e01 >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-2 .elementor-element.elementor-element-94d5f73{text-align:left;}.elementor-2 .elementor-element.elementor-element-79cd1fa > .elementor-widget-container{margin:0px 0px -10px 0px;padding:0px 0px 0px 0px;}.elementor-2 .elementor-element.elementor-element-79cd1fa .elementor-heading-title{font-family:"Mark Pro", Sans-serif;font-size:32px;font-weight:700;line-height:32px;color:#000000;}.elementor-2 .elementor-element.elementor-element-f877742 > .elementor-widget-container{marg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;}.elementor-2 .elementor-element.elementor-element-f877742{font-family:"Mark Pro", Sans-serif;font-size:22px;font-weight:400;line-height:28px;color:#000000;}.elementor-2 .elementor-element.elementor-element-1c43ed6{--spacer-size:50px;}:root{--page-title-display:none;}@media(max-width:767px){.elementor-2 .elementor-element.elementor-element-336898e{--spacer-size:1px;}.elementor-2 .elementor-element.elementor-element-6427f96{padding:0px 0px 0px 10px;}.elementor-2 .elementor-element.elementor-element-01f9564 .elementor-heading-title{font-size:40px;line-height:40px;}.elementor-2 .elementor-element.elementor-element-4e97eec{padding:0px 0px 0px 0px;}.elementor-2 .elementor-element.elementor-element-d5ac61d{margin-top:0px;margin-bottom:0px;padding:0px 0px 0px 0px;}.elementor-2 .elementor-element.elementor-element-4dc7d69 img{width:100%;}.elementor-2 .elementor-element.elementor-element-0201909{margin-top:0px;margin-bottom:0px;padding:0px 0px 0px 0px;}.elementor-2 .elementor-element.elementor-element-00423a9 > .elementor-element-populated{margin:0px 0px 0px 0px;--e-column-margin-right:0px;--e-column-margin-left:0px;}.elementor-2 .elementor-element.elementor-element-31c30c8 img{width:100%;}.elementor-2 .elementor-element.elementor-element-46f8ca1{margin-top:0px;margin-bottom:0px;padding:0px 0px 0px 010px;}.elementor-2 .elementor-element.elementor-element-150cb55 .elementor-heading-title{font-size:40px;line-height:40px;}.elementor-2 .elementor-element.elementor-element-3a0bdb4{padding:0px 0px 0px 10px;}.elementor-2 .elementor-element.elementor-element-06794de{padding:0px 0px 0px 10px;}.elementor-2 .elementor-element.elementor-element-dd81e01{padding:0px 0px 0px 010px;}}/* Start Custom Fonts CSS */@font-face {
	font-family: 'n27';
	font-style: normal;
	font-weight: normal;
	font-display: auto;
	src: url('https://vault-group.ch/wp-content/uploads/2024/01/n27-regular-webfont.ttf') format('truetype');
}
@font-face {
	font-family: 'n27';
	font-style: normal;
	font-weight: bold;
	font-display: auto;
	src: url('https://vault-group.ch/wp-content/uploads/2024/01/n27-bold-webfont.woff') format('woff');
}
/* End Custom Fonts CSS */
/* Start Custom Fonts CSS */@font-face {
	font-family: 'Mark Pro';
	font-style: normal;
	font-weight: normal;
	font-display: auto;
	src: url('https://vault-group.ch/wp-content/uploads/2024/01/markpro-book-webfont.woff') format('woff');
}
@font-face {
	font-family: 'Mark Pro';
	font-style: normal;
	font-weight: bold;
	font-display: auto;
	src: url('https://vault-group.ch/wp-content/uploads/2024/01/markpro-bold-webfont.woff') format('woff');
}
@font-face {
	font-family: 'Mark Pro';
	font-style: normal;
	font-weight: 200;
	font-display: auto;
	src: url('https://vault-group.ch/wp-content/uploads/2024/01/markpro-light-webfont.woff') format('woff');
}
/* End Custom Fonts CSS */